JPMorgan Chase & Co. Has Lowered Expectations for CompoSecure (NASDAQ:CMPO) Stock Price

CompoSecure (NASDAQ:CMPOFree Report) had its target price cut by J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$16.00 to $15.00 in a research note released on Thursday morning,Benzinga reports. They currently have a neutral rating on the stock.

Other research analysts also recently issued research reports about the stock. Benchmark reiterated a “buy” rating and set a $17.00 target price on shares of CompoSecure in a research report on Tuesday, November 12th. Needham & Company LLC dropped their target price on shares of CompoSecure from $16.00 to $15.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a research report on Thursday. TD Cowen initiated coverage on shares of CompoSecure in a research report on Wednesday, December 18th. They set a “buy” rating and a $20.00 target price on the stock. Finally, B. Riley boosted their target price on shares of CompoSecure from $18.00 to $23.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research report on Monday, November 11th.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a hold rating and seven have issued a buy rating to the company.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us price target of $16.19.

CompoSecure Company Profile

CompoSecure, Inc manufactures and designs metal, composite, and proprietary financial transaction cards in the United States and internationally. Its primary metal form factors include embedded, metal veneer lite, metal veneer, and full metal products. The company also offers Arculus Cold Storage Wallet, a three-factor authentication solution, which supports specific digital assets,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, non-fungible tokens and others.
